Bonjour à tous!!
J'aimerai passer des parametres à mon executable via un raccourci bureau et biensur récupérer ce paramètre dans mon programme.
Comment pourrais je faire?
Merci d'avance!
Bonjour à tous!!
J'aimerai passer des parametres à mon executable via un raccourci bureau et biensur récupérer ce paramètre dans mon programme.
Comment pourrais je faire?
Merci d'avance!
ben ton raccourci tu fais ..:
et dans ton code tu retrouve tes paramétres dans la fonction Command (voir aide en ligne..)
Code : Sélectionner tout - Visualiser dans une fenêtre à part ...\MonProgramme.exe MesParamétres
ok merci j'ai trouvé command() et son utilisation!
Merci!!
ah plus que traité est peut etre exagéré...Envoyé par méphistopheles
J'ai cherché sur le forum (parametres executable) et j'ai trouvé un seul sujet qui aurait pu correspondre.
Etant donné que je n'ai pas msdn d'installé, je ne connaissais rien de ce command()
Ceci dit j'ai trouvé peu de temps apres avoir posé la question et j'ai oublié de supprimer le message.
Donc je suis désolé de ce désagrément et merci à bbil pour sa réponse
je suis très impressionné par tes recherches :
http://vb.developpez.com/faq/?page=Langage#ligne_cmd
![]()
![]()
![]()
![]()
Typiquement le genre de solution qui rend service à tout le mondeCeci dit j'ai trouvé peu de temps apres avoir posé la question et j'ai oublié de supprimer le message.![]()
Si tu mettais ta solution,
un : on serait achement content![]()
deux : ça pourrait servir à quelqu'un d'autre![]()
trois : on pourrait le trouver en recherche avancée![]()
Tu peux faire ça pour nous ?
Merci
A+
Oui biensur que je peux faire ca ...
Désolé pour la FAQ, j'ai pourtant regardé dedans mais j'suis passé a coté![]()
Alors j'ai commencé par créer une fonction CommandLine() dans une Dll (c'est là que la ligne de commande doit être traitée)
Ensuite dans la partie executable je récupère la ligne de commande: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10 Private mstrCommandLine as string Public Property Get CommandLine() As String CommandLine = mstrCommandLine End Property Public Property Let CommandLine(strCommandLine As String) mstrCommandLine = strCommandLine End Property
gEMSProfile etant un objet ayant comme propriétés des information concernant les profils utilisateurs.
Code : Sélectionner tout - Visualiser dans une fenêtre à part gEMSProfile.CommandLine = Command()
Voila ^^
Désolé encore pour le doublon mais dans une moindre mesure les doublons font la richesse d'un forum![]()
Merci ironik, ainsi tu sais qu'on aura une pensée pour toi qu'on cherchera Command sur le forum et pas sur la FAQ...![]()
A+
Partager